Amitabh Bachchan lends supports in fighting Hepatitis B
UNICEF is extending its support to the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are (MoHFW) with the aim to create awareness about Hepatitis B and its pentavalent vaccine through uninhibited confessions led by UNICEF Goodwill Ambassador, Amitabh Bachchan. In India, approximately 10 lakh children, on an annual basis, run the lifetime risk of developing chronic Hepatitis infections, leading to life-threatening issues including liver cancer, liver failure and a possibility of premature death. In the recent National Launch of the Hepatitis B Vaccine Drive, the 'Confessions from AB', short PSAs created by Piyush Pandey, were launched by the MoHFW. This special public health announcement documents Bachchan's personal journey as a Hepatitis B patient.
